Why Brace for a Drop Foot Is Necessary

I found that using a brace for drop foot is necessary because it helps me lift my foot properly when I walk. Without it, my toes can drag on the ground, which makes me feel unsteady and increases my risk of tripping or falling. The brace gives me the support I need to move more safely and with less effort.

My brace also helps me stay more independent in daily life. When I wear it, I can walk with more confidence, whether I am at home, at work, or outside. It reduces the strain on my leg muscles and helps me keep a more natural walking pattern, which makes everyday activities easier for me.

I also notice that wearing the brace helps prevent my condition from getting worse over time. It supports my foot in the correct position and reduces discomfort from dragging my foot. For me, it is not just about support—it is about protecting my mobility and improving my quality of life.

Type of Brace

I learned that there are different types of braces for drop foot, and choosing the right one depends on my needs. Some are more rigid and provide stronger support, while others are flexible and easier to wear inside shoes. I considered whether I needed something for mild support or a brace that would give me more stability throughout the day.
